Writing a CV (Curriculum Vitae) can be a crucial step in securing a job interview. It's a document that summarizes your educational and professional background, highlighting your skills, qualifications, and work experience to demonstrate your suitability for a particular position. Here's a step-by-step guide on how to write an effective CV:

1. Header: Include your name, contact information, and professional title (e.g., Software Engineer) at the top of the page.

2. Personal Statement/Objective: Write a concise paragraph that highlights your career goals, relevant skills, and what you can bring to the table.

3. Professional Experience: List your work experience in reverse chronological order, starting with your most recent job. Include the company name, your job title, employment dates, and a brief description of your key responsibilities and achievements. Focus on quantifiable accomplishments and use action verbs to showcase your abilities.

4. Education: Detail your educational history, including the institutions you attended, the degrees obtained, and any relevant certifications or training courses.

5. Skills: Dedicate a section to outline your key skills, both technical and transferable. Tailor the skills to the specific job you're applying for.

6. Projects/Portfolio: If applicable, showcase any significant projects or a link to your portfolio that demonstrates your abilities and accomplishments.

7. Awards/Achievements: Highlight any notable awards, recognitions, or achievements that are relevant to the position.

8. Additional Sections: Depending on your profile and the job you're applying for, consider including relevant sections such as certifications, language proficiency, volunteer work, or professional affiliations.

9. Keywords and Tailoring: Customize your CV for each job application by studying the job description and incorporating relevant keywords and phrases.

10. Formatting & Length: Keep your CV concise, ideally limiting it to one or two pages. Use professional fonts (e.g., Arial, Times New Roman), consistent formatting, bullet points, and headings to enhance readability.

11. Proofreading: Review your CV multiple times to check for any spelling or grammar errors. Consider asking a friend or colleague to proofread it as well.

12. Additional Considerations: If submitting your CV electronically, save it as a PDF to preserve the formatting. When sending it via email, include a brief and professional cover letter in the body of your email.

Remember, a CV is a dynamic document that can be adapted for different applications. Tailor it to emphasize the most relevant information for each specific opportunity. Good luck with crafting your CV!
